Growing challenges for parcel logistics: Mastering the volume of Temu, Shein & Co

Temu has made a lasting impression in all the markets it entered in 2023. According to various analyses, more than ten percent of all US households have already ordered from Temu and adaptation in Europe is also progressing rapidly. It is estimated that up to 200,000 Temu parcels now reach German households every day. With the AutoPocket® system and special destinations, DFT is focusing on coping with the flood of parcels in CEP logistics.

The Push Tray Sorter from DFT - sorting solution for mail & parcel logistics

In mail and parcel logistics, every second counts – especially when sorting items with different formats, weights and packaging. The Push Tray Sorter Horizontal is tailored precisely to these requirements: it enables high-precision, quiet and gentle sorting with a high throughput rate. The system remains reliable and flexible even with tight time windows and highly fluctuating consignment volumes.
